Spirit to Exit Milwaukee, Phoenix, Rochester and St. Louis in January Under Chapter 11 Overhaul

The cuts align the carrier’s smaller fleet with a pivot to its strongest markets during a court‑supervised restructuring.

Overview

  • Service ends Jan. 8, 2026 at MKE, PHX, ROC and STL, and seasonal flights to Bucaramanga, Colombia, will end in January 2026.
  • Spirit says it will grow at Fort Lauderdale next year to about 100 peak daily departures and boost frequencies on more than 40 routes.
  • Since its August Chapter 11 filing, exits now total roughly 18 destinations, with the latest round cutting nine routes and about 1% of seats, according to Cirium data.
  • The airline will contact affected customers with options including refunds, and most impacted city pairs retain alternate carriers, though some nonstop links disappear.
  • Restructuring steps include shrinking the fleet, returning aircraft to lessors and eliminating about 150 salaried roles, with the company continuing to operate under court approvals.
